Border Control Gates

SITA’s Automated Border Control Gates make airport journey smooth at Punta Cana International Airport

SITA’s Automated Border Control Gates make airport journey smooth at Punta Cana International Airport

SITA’s automated immigration technology processes passengers in seconds Punta Cana, 2018-Nov-16 — /Travel PR News/ — Punta Cana International Airport…

6 years ago